64CFC14E816F550E926890A348CF8924.taxon	description	Description. Basidioma small to medium-sized. Pileus 28 – 42 mm in diam., conical, with acuminate papilla at center; greyish beige (4 C 2), light yellow (3 A 4) to greyish yellow (3 C 3, 4 C 5), margin concolorous or paler to yellowish white (2 A 2); striate sometimes shallowly sulcate, beige (4 C 3) or concolorous with pileus, towards the center up to 1 / 3 to 4 / 5 diam.; surface dry, smooth, occasionally hygrophanous, margin undulate; context thin. Lamellae sinuate, slightly crowded, 2 – 3 mm wide, with 1 – 3 tiers of lamellulae, narrowly ventricose, blond (4 C 4) or brownish orange (5 C 4), edge concolorous. Stipe 46 – 115 × 4 – 6 mm, central, cylindrical, usually tapering upwards, hollow; apex yellowish white (1 A 2) or greyish yellow (2 C 4, 3 C 3), sometimes downwards darker to beige (4 C 3); slightly with longitudinal or oblique striae, with white fibrils or smooth, base slightly swollen and with white mycelium. Odor and taste not observed. Basidiospores [69 / 2 / 2] (9.3) 9.6 – 10.9 – 12.3 (12.9) × (8.9) 9.2 – 10.4 – 12.1 (12.7) μm [Q = 1.00 – 1.12 (1.20), Q = 1.05 ± 0.04], cuboid, most with 4 angles in side-view, rarely with 5 angles, lacking elongated angles. Basidia 45 – 79 × 11 – 22 μm, clavate, 4 - spored, colorless. Lamellar edge heterogeneous. Cheilocystidia 28 – 89 × 7 – 18 μm, elongated clavate or subcylindrical, occasionally ventricose, hyaline or with pale yellowish green droplet-like content, thin-walled. Pleurocystidia absent. Lamellar trama regular, made up of cylindrical hyphae 3 – 12 μm diam., smooth, colorless. Pileipellis a cutis composed of cylindrical and fusiform hyphae, 2 – 16 μm wide, thin-walled, with yellowish brown intracellular pigment, also sometimes incrusting. Stipitipellis composed of longitudinally arranged, cylindrical hyphae 3 – 16 μm wide; terminal cells clavate to elongated clavate, 37 – 76 × 7 – 12 μm; both hyphae and terminal cells in stipitipellis with colorless intracellular content. AC80EC4FB667563DACC5029556B0C6E2.taxon	description	Description. Basidioma small. Pileus 16 – 26 mm in diam., conical to hemispherical, with a papilla at center, sometimes depressed around the papilla; greyish red (7 B 3, 11 C 4) or reddish brown (8 E 6) at center, disc becoming paler to reddish grey (10 B 2), light orange (6 A 4), or orange white (6 A 2); striations greyish orange (6 B 3) or greyish red (10 D 4), very near the center; surface dry, smooth, not hygrophanous, margin dentate. Lamellae sinuate to subdecurrent, slightly crowded, 1 – 4 mm wide, with 1 – 3 tiers of lamellulae, ventricose, pinkish white (10 A 2) to reddish grey (10 B 2), edge serrate and concolorous. Stipe 57 – 91 × 3 – 4 mm, central, cylindrical, hollow; apex to middle greyish yellow (4 B 3) or orange grey (6 B 2), base slightly darker to reddish grey (8 B 2) or greyish brown (5 D 3); smooth, with longitudinal striae, base slightly swollen and with white tomentum. Odor and taste not observed. Basidiospores [97 / 3 / 3] 8.8 – 9.9 – 10.9 × (8.2) 8.6 – 9.4 – 10.2 (10.8) μm [Q = 1.00 – 1.12, Q = 1.05 ± 0.03], cuboid, most with 4 angles in side-view, rarely with 5 angles, lacking elongated angles. Basidia 35 – 60 × 9 – 15 μm, clavate, 4 - spored, colorless. Lamellar edge heterogeneous. Cheilocystidia 27 – 90 × 6 – 13 μm, clavate to elongated clavate, with pale yellowish green droplet-like content or hyaline, thin-walled. Pleurocystidia 27 – 116 × 6 – 13 μm, clavate, elongated clavate to cylindrical, always flexuous or furcate, sometimes ventricose, with pale yellowish green droplet-like content, sometimes hyaline, thin-walled. Lamellar trama regular, made up of cylindrical hyphae 3 – 17 μm diam., smooth, thin-walled, occasionally with droplet-like content. Pileipellis a cutis composed of cylindrical hyphae 2 – 15 μm wide, thin-walled; terminal cells clavate, 24 – 79 × 7 – 15 μm; both hyphae and terminal cells in pileipellis with colorless intracellular content, also occasionally incrusting. Stipitipellis composed of longitudinally arranged, cylindrical, and fusiform hyphae 4 – 14 μm wide; terminal cells clavate to elongated cylindrical, 20 – 74 × 5 – 12 μm; both hyphae and terminal cells in stipitipellis with colorless intracellular content. F9DAFB0B51F1577599793487AE3BCCFA.taxon	description	Description. Basidioma small. Pileus 16 – 33 mm in diam., conical, convex to plano-convex, with a papilla at center; brownish (6 D 6 – 6 D 7), yellowish white (3 A 2) to white (1 A 1); striations indistinct, pale grey (1 B 1) to concolorous with pileus, towards the center up to 1 / 3 – 4 / 5 diam.; surface slightly lubricous, smooth, sometimes with tiny white tomentum at margin when young, not hygrophanous, margin undulate; context thin, white (1 A 1). Lamellae adnexed to sinuate, slightly crowded, 1 – 4 mm wide, with 3 – 5 tiers of lamellulae, narrowly ventricose, pinkish white (11 A 2), edge concolorous and sometimes serrated. Stipe 20 – 60 × 3 – 5 mm, central, cylindrical, hollow; greyish yellow (3 C 3) to olive (3 D 3) or medium grey (1 D 1,1 E 1); with longitudinal or oblique striae, apex to middle with white tomentum or squamae, base slightly swollen and with white tomentum. Odor and taste not observed. Basidiospores [95 / 3 / 3] (8.5) 9.2 – 10.1 – 11.0 (12.0) × (8.0) 8.6 – 9.6 – 10.4 (10.8) μm [Q = 1.00 – 1.13 (1.24), Q = 1.07 ± 0.05], cuboid, with 4 angles in side-view, lacking elongated angles. Basidia 48 – 70 × 9 – 17 μm, clavate, 4 - spored, colorless. Lamellar edge heterogeneous. Cheilocystidia 26 – 189 × 7 – 15 μm, elongated clavate, sometimes flexuous, hyaline or with pale yellowish green droplet-like content, thin-walled. Pleurocystidia 18 – 56 × 3 – 10 μm, clavate, occasionally septate, branched, or apically protruding, hyaline, occasionally with droplet-like content, thin-walled. Lamellar trama regular, made up of cylindrical hyphae 5 – 18 μm diam., smooth, thick-walled, with droplet-like content. Pileipellis a cutis composed of cylindrical and fusiform hyphae 3 – 11 μm wide, thin-walled; terminal cells clavate, 20 – 88 × 4 – 15 μm; both hyphae and terminal cells in pileipellis with colorless droplet-like intracellular content. Stipitipellis composed of longitudinally arranged, cylindrical hyphae 3 – 13 μm wide; terminal cells clavate to elongated clavate, 24 – 71 × 4 – 17 μm; both hyphae and terminal cells in stipitipellis with colorless droplet-like intracellular content. 04348023D6A35512AD472D3144F91A73.taxon	description	Description. Basidioma small. Pileus 10 – 30 mm in diam., broadly conical to campanulate; violet brown (10 E 7) when young, becoming dull lilac (16 C 3), greyish magenta (13 E 4), or reddish brown (8 E 6) at center with age, disc paler to greyish lilac (16 C 2), greyish brown (8 D 3), reddish brown (8 D 4), or greyish ruby (12 C 3); striations none in most of specimens, occasionally present but indistinct, towards the center up to 1 / 3 to 3 / 4 diam.; surface dry, with densely reddish brown (8 E 7), greyish ruby (12 E 5) or greyish violet (18 E 5) squamae at center, becoming radial and gradually sparse towards margin, not hygrophanous, margin undulate, occasionally rimose and uplifted. Lamellae adnate to sinuate, crowded, 1 – 3 mm wide, with 1 – 3 tiers of lamellulae, narrowly ventricose, white to yellowish white (2 A 2), with pinkish tinged at age, edge serrate and concolorous. Stipe 22 – 114 × 3 – 6 mm, central, cylindrical, hollow, usually tapering upwards; greyish orange (5 B 3), reddish white (9 A 2), or greyish brown (8 D 3), sometimes with reddish brown (8 D 4) bruises; nearly smooth, sometimes with tiny granular squamules, with longitudinal or oblique striae, base slightly swollen and with white tomentum. Odor and taste not observed. Basidiospores [110 / 4 / 4] (9.0) 9.4 – 10.3 – 11.2 (11.8) × (8.3) 8.9 – 9.7 – 10.6 (11.0) μm [Q = 1.00 – 1.14 (1.18), Q = 1.06 ± 0.04], cuboid, most with 4 angles in side-view, rarely with 5 angles, lacking elongated angles. Basidia 37 – 59 × 12 – 18 μm, clavate, 4 - spored, colorless. Lamellar edge heterogeneous. Cheilocystidia 21 – 98 × 6 – 13 μm, clavate to elongated clavate, sometimes flexuous or furcate, with pale yellowish green droplet-like content or hyaline, thin-walled. Pleurocystidia absent. Lamellar trama regular, made up of cylindrical hyphae 3 – 15 μm diam., smooth, thin-walled, sometimes with droplet-like content. Pileipellis a cutis composed of cylindrical hyphae 3 – 20 μm wide, thin-walled; terminal cells clavate or fusiform, 27 – 111 × 6 – 17 μm; both upper hyphae and terminal cells in pileipellis with reddish brown intracellular pigment, lower hyphae with colorless intracellular content. Stipitipellis composed of longitudinally arranged, cylindrical hyphae 3 – 17 μm wide; terminal cells sparse, elongated cylindrical, 44 – 68 × 9 – 13 μm; both hyphae and terminal cells in stipitipellis with colorless intracellular content. Clamp connections present in all tissue.
